Output 44caf58d6140208e26a931a6d182a3853e859e77b422b45c8cffd99256b3caaa:2

value
34182307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c108031fa8677730fedcf5903bc732e986981cba OP_EQUAL
address
MRVpF9iDdmacxmKtTKTshd7jYEkV14QbPS
transaction
44caf58d6140208e26a931a6d182a3853e859e77b422b45c8cffd99256b3caaa
spent
true